    The Sandbox (SAND) is a bustling metaverse where gamers become creators, crafting worlds and cashing in on their visions. Born in 2011 by Pixowl and reimagined in 2018 as a blockchain wonder, this play-to-earn (P2E) gem runs on Ethereum. SAND, its ERC-20 token, fuels trades, land buys, and votes in a decentralized gaming paradise. With 580,778 players in Alpha Season 4, The Sandbox is a thriving hub for dreamers and doers.

    How Does The Sandbox Work?

    The Sandbox is like a cosmic toybox where players craft games, trade assets, and rule their virtual turf. Users stake SAND to buy LAND, digital plots for building experiences, or create NFTs like avatars and gear. SAND fuels transactions, governance votes, and rewards for creators, while smart contracts ensure trustless deals. In 2025, Alpha Season 4’s 1,000+ quests and mobile-friendly updates let players dive in anywhere, making it a seamless P2E adventure.

    • LAND Ownership: Players use SAND to own virtual plots for building games or events.
    • NFT Creation: Users craft and sell unique avatars, items, or art as NFTs.
    • Governance: SAND holders vote on platform upgrades and reward pools.
    • Rewards: Creators and players earn SAND through quests and marketplace sales.

    Technology Behind The Sandbox

    The Sandbox hums on Ethereum’s blockchain, its smart contracts stitching a vivid metaverse tapestry. SAND, an ERC-20 token, powers secure trades and votes, while NFT standards (ERC-721, ERC-1155) lock in unique LAND and assets. VoxEdit and Game Maker tools let anyone craft 3D worlds without coding, and Polygon’s layer-2 cuts gas fees. In 2025, cross-chain bridges and mobile optimization make The Sandbox a smooth, scalable playground for millions.

    • Smart Contracts: Handle SAND trades, LAND ownership, and governance votes.
    • NFTs: ERC-721/1155 tokens ensure unique assets like LAND or avatars.
    • Polygon Layer-2: Slashes fees, speeding up transactions and gameplay.
    • Creator Tools: VoxEdit and Game Maker empower non-coders to build worlds.

    The Sandbox Adoption and Use Cases

    The Sandbox thrives as a metaverse hotspot, pulling in creators, brands, and players with its vibrant digital world. Over 580,778 players dive into crafting games, swapping NFTs, and throwing virtual parties, with SAND tokens driving every action. From fashion pop-ups to live music, it’s a lively space where creativity turns into cash, captivating millions with its blocky charm. Recent data shows 5.7 million account creations, 25,000 virtual landowners, 60,000 avatars sold, and 200,000 SAND wallets, cementing its growing pull.

    Use Cases

    • Game Creation: Players shape quests on their LAND, pocketing SAND rewards for their efforts. Over 1,000 user-made games shine in Alpha Season 5, with tools like Game Maker making it code-free.
    • NFT Trading: Users craft and sell avatars, gear, or art as NFTs on the Marketplace, keeping 95% of profits. Assets like Jurassic World eggs or Atari wearables fuel a bustling trade.
    • Virtual Events: Brands like Gucci and Snoop Dogg host concerts and fashion shows, drawing crowds. Alpha Season 5’s Jurassic World event offers exclusive NFTs for attendees.
    • P2E Economy: Players earn SAND through 1,000+ quests in Alpha Season 4, with 276,000 unique players logging 8.8 million completions in its first two weeks. The model rewards time and skill.
    • Brand Hubs: Adidas and Atari build immersive shops and games, while partnerships with Warner Music and the British Museum create cultural experiences, boosting engagement.
